Lip reader reveals seven-word exchange Donald Trump shared with Melania at Pope's funeral
- During Pope Francis' funeral, Melania Trump discreetly told Donald Trump, "Donald, look left," according to lip-reading expert Jeremy Freeman.
- After Melania's cue, Donald Trump engaged with dignitaries to his left, including King Felipe VI of Spain, greeting them warmly.
- The White House described Donald Trump’s meeting with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ky as a "very productive discussion."
- Zelensky expressed on social media that he hoped for results on everything they covered during their talks.

Lip reader: Melania whispered five words to a confused Trump
We have already reported that during the funeral of Pope Francis, the American and French presidents also shook hands during the peace salute during the Holy Mass. However, Donald Trump is said to have done so only after his wife Melania intervened. Trump is said to have hesitated at first during the peace salute, and according to a lip-reading expert, his wife whispered to him: "You should do that." Trump then reached out to Emmanuel Macron.
